Many years ago, while running my women entrepreneur network in Australia, I met a woman whose child was hearing challenged. Out of desperation—because she couldn’t find a solution that worked for her family—she created a tech tool to help her child communicate better.
At first, she saw it as a personal solution, but when she shared her story with others, something incredible happened. Her vulnerability and determination resonated deeply, and people rallied around her mission. Within months, her story had not only helped her child but also paved the way for scaling her business faster than she ever imagined.
🌟 The lesson?
Your story holds the key to connection. It’s not just about what you do—it’s about why you do it. And when you share that why, you create a ripple effect that inspires others and draws them to you.
